DALeast is a Chinese artist whose unusual paintings, which are often countless meters wide, appear as if they were created out of thousands of tiny metal shards, but in fact they have been spray-painted onto a flat surface. Animals are the main subjects in his artwork, typically depicted in two disconnected parts, often disintegrating at the centre or falling away at the sides. Every piece contains one specifically chosen colour, perfectly suited to the environment, bringing the subject to life. The use of this so-called fractured imagery with contrasting backgrounds serve to give his art a breath of energy and soul that can sometimes be lost in art when creating subjects in a rather sombre theme. DALeast has spent most of his life traveling around the world, leaving his mark on walls in countries on every habited continent.
